Crime overview

Hartington Road area has the 16th highest crime rate of 51 local areas in Oval , and the 159th highest crime rate of 793 local areas in Lambeth .

This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Hartington Road (SW8 2EX) in the last 12 months was 200.8 per 1,000 residents and was 50.8% higher than the Oval average (133.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 30 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-80.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 9 (β‰ˆ 34.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-30.8%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 22.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Hartington Road (SW8 2EX), the main crime hotspot is near Theatre/Concert Hall. Police recorded 109 crimes here, including 21 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
